About the role

At Central Plateau Cleanup Company (CPCCo), located in Richland, Washington, we are working to provide a sustainable future for the historic Hanford area through the protection of the Columbia River and the remediation of the Central Plateau. To achieve our mission, we need exceptionally talented, innovative, and driven people to help us reduce risks on the Hanford Site by removing some of the most hazardous waste streams and facilities in the Department of Energy (DOE) complex. Responsibilities

  • Coordinating and supervising bargaining unit personnel conducting preventative and corrective maintenance.
  • Conducting pre-job and post-job briefings including Enhanced Work Planning meetings and lessons learned.
  • Directing and controlling work in manner that is consistent with current boundaries of the Authorization Basis, ensuring a balance of craft skills, work site supervision, and documentation.
  • Ensuring field personnel are compliant with the company mandated and other applicable policies, procedures, programs and regulations including DOE directives, personnel safety, environmental compliance and safety of the general public.
  • Assuring status of Operations equipment including Technical Safety Requirement and environmental compliance is maintained and communicated to Operations personnel.
  • Completing work activity documentation accurately and thoroughly, ensuring appropriate review, approvals, and/or authorizations are obtained.
  • Building and maintaining fieldwork teams, recognizing achievements, and correcting behaviors detrimental to the safe conduct of work and/or to the team.
  • Implementing the company policy and contractual commitments applicable to bargaining unit personnel.

Qualifications

Grade 18: Bachelor's degree or equivalent combination of education and experience (may include journey-level craft), plus 4 years of relevant experience, of which at least 3 years must be in nuclear-related work.

Grade 19: Bachelor's degree or equivalent combination of education and experience (may include journey-level craft), plus 6 years of relevant experience, of which at least 3 years must be in nuclear-related work.

The higher posted level has greater scope, complexity, authority, impact. The level offered to the selected candidate will be based on the needs of the company and the candidate's education, training, and/or experience.

Desired skills

  • Experience as Field Work Supervisor.
  • Understanding of electrical installation and maintenance.
  • Experience in mechanical corrective and preventative maintenance.
  • Strong knowledge in Conduct of Operations.
  • Knowledge and understanding of interfaces in a nuclear facility.

Pay

Expected annualized pay range based on full time schedule (40 hours per week): Supervisor Grade 18: $94,750 - $151,800; Supervisor Grade 19: $104,200 - $166,650. In addition to base pay, employees may be eligible for variable pay awards.
